Anurag Dobhal, popularly known as UK07 Rider, is a prominent Indian YouTuber and moto-vlogger. Born on September 18, 1997, he has garnered a significant following on social media platforms, with millions of followers drawn to his engaging content. His rise to fame was further amplified by his participation in Bigg Boss 17, which increased his visibility in the public eye. Despite his success, Dobhal’s life has been marked by profound personal challenges, including family rejection and mental health struggles.

Family Dynamics
Anurag Dobhal’s family consists of his mother, Kalaa Dobhal, a homemaker, and his father, Om Prakash Dobhal, a retired government employee. He also has a brother, Kalam Ink, who is a rapper and music artist.
